About PayHere

PayHere is a comprehensive online payment gateway service that facilitates seamless and secure transactions for businesses and individuals in Sri Lanka. It supports multiple payment methods, including credit cards, mobile payments, and bank transfers, making it easier for users to manage their financial transactions online.

About Apollo

Apollo is a unified engagement platform that is the foundation for your entire end-to-end sales strategy. Teams get access to a database of over 200 million contacts, as well as a host of different engagement and analytics tools.
